Top 15 Philly draft picks since 1970

Angelo Cataldi and the 94WIP Morning Show asked 94WIP program director Spike Eskin to come up with the top 15 Philadelphia draft picks for a segment this morning, in honor of the 2020 NFL Draft beginning tonight. Prizes were given out, including an Eagles draft hat, for callers that guessed correctly. 

Here is Spike's list:


15. Peter Forsberg (1991)

14. Claude Giroux (2006)

13. Maurice Cheeks (1978)

12. Ryan Howard (2001)

11. Jason Kelce (2011)

10. Charles Barkley (1984)

9. Bill Barber (1972)

8. Jimmy Rollins (1993)

7. Reggie White (1984)

6. Donovan McNabb (1999)

5. Allen Iverson (1996)

4. Brian Dawkins (1996)

3. Chase Utley (2000)

2. Mike Schmidt (1971)

1. Nick Foles (2012)

"We took into account where they were drafted, the value proposition, individual stats, team success, how long they were here, if they went somewhere else what we got back for them, the fan relationship, everything!" Eskin said when asked what into his list on Thursday. 

Interestingly, Spike has Nick Foles No. 1 and left Carson Wentz completely off of the list, which will certainly stir the pot. 

"If Nick Foles was never selected by the Eagles they would have never reacquired him and we would have never won the Super Bowl," Eskin said. "The Super Bowl MVP in the most important game in the history of Philadelphia sports."
